Ping是Windows、Linux和Unix系统下的一个命令,用于测试主机之间的连通性。当我们使用ping指令时,会向目标服务器发送ICMP回显请求(echo request),然后等待对方回应ICMP回显应答(echo reply)。如果在规定时间内没有收到应答信息,就会出现丢包的情况。
二、Ping服务器丢包的原因
1. 网络环境不稳定
网络连接质量差、网络拥堵或干扰等都会导致数据包丢失,例如Wi-Fi信号弱或者路由器故障、网线接触不良等问题。
2. 目标服务器的问题
目标服务器过载、防火墙策略阻止了ICMP报文、服务器宕机或正在进行维护等,也会造成丢包。
3. 中间节点的故障
中间路由设备(如交换机、路由器)出现故障或配置错误,可能导致部分数据包无法正常转发。
三、如何处理Ping服务器丢包现象
1. 检查本地网络状况
检查本机与网络设备的物理连接是否正常,确保网线插入正确且无损坏;重启路由器或调制解调器,排除临时性的网络问题;查看是否存在其他占用大量带宽的应用程序,并关闭它们以释放资源。
2. 测试到目标服务器的路径
使用tracert命令来跟踪到达目标服务器所经过的每一个节点,确定是否有某个特定节点存在丢包情况。如果是这样,可以联系网络服务提供商寻求帮助,因为这可能是他们管辖范围内出现了问题。
3. 调整目标服务器设置
如果是由于目标服务器的问题导致丢包,应该及时联系管理员,确认服务器运行状态是否正常。对于防火墙策略阻止ICMP报文的情况,可以在不影响安全性的前提下适当调整规则。
4. 更换网络服务商或接入方式
如果经常遇到丢包问题且无法通过上述方法解决,可能需要考虑更换更稳定的网络服务商或尝试使用有线网络代替无线网络等方式。
四、总结
在面对Ping服务器丢包现象时,我们需要根据实际情况采取不同的措施进行排查和处理。从自身网络环境出发,逐步向上游追溯直至找到问题根源,这样才能有效地解决问题并保证网络通信的质量。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/70469.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。